What Is an Emergency Locksmith for Cars?
An emergency situation locksmith for cars and trucks is a specific expert trained to handle lock-related issues in lorries. These specialists are geared up with the current tools and technologies to unlock, rekey, or replace car locks effectively and effectively. Unlike conventional locksmiths who mainly focus on home and commercial locks, auto locksmiths have a deep understanding of the distinct lock systems used in various makes and designs of cars.

Losing your car keys can be a nightmare, specifically if you have no spare. An emergency situation locksmith can produce a brand-new key utilizing the vehicle's identification number or a pre-existing key fob.
Broken Key in the Lock
If your key breaks off in the lock, it can be challenging to remove without the right tools. A locksmith can safely extract the broken key and repair or replace the lock if required.
Key Fob Malfunction
Electronic key fobs can fail due to battery issues or internal element failures. An emergency situation locksmith can identify the problem and program a brand-new fob or replace the battery.
Lock Cylinder Jamming
Often, the lock cylinder can end up being jammed due to wear and tear or particles. A locksmith can clean or replace the cylinder to get your car back to regular.
Trunk Lockout
If you've accidentally locked your keys in the trunk, a locksmith can utilize specialized tools to open it without triggering damage to the vehicle.

A: Yes, a professional emergency situation locksmith is trained to utilize non-destructive methods to open your car. They utilize specialized tools to access the locks without damaging the vehicle.
Q: How much does an emergency situation locksmith service expense?
A: The cost can vary depending on the service required, the time of day, and the location. Typically, anticipate to pay in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 200 for emergency situation services. Some locksmith professionals use flat rates for specific services, so it's a great concept to ask for an expense quote before they start work.
Q: Do I need to be present when the locksmith shows up?
A: Yes, you or somebody licensed to open the car needs to exist. The locksmith will require to confirm the vehicle's ownership before offering any services.
Q: Can an emergency locksmith replace a lost key fob?
A: Yes, they can replace a lost key fob and program it to deal with your car. Nevertheless, you will require to supply evidence of ownership and, in some cases, the car's registration and a government-issued ID.
Q: How long does it take for an emergency locksmith to show up?
A: Most locksmith professionals aim to get here within 30 minutes of your call. However, this can vary depending upon their current work and your area.
Q: Do emergency locksmiths deal with all kinds of automobiles?
A: Yes, the majority of emergency situation locksmith professionals are geared up to deal with a large range of makes and models, including luxury and high-security vehicles.
Q: Can I call an emergency locksmith if I lose my key outdoors my city?
A: Yes, lots of locksmiths offer services in neighboring areas. Nevertheless, it's best to inspect their service location before phoning.
Q: How can I avoid being locked out of my car?
A: To avoid lockouts, constantly keep a spare key in a safe and secure place, such as a safe in your home or with a relied on buddy. Frequently examine your key fob batteries and consider buying a car security system that consists of remote lock and unlock features.
